Electric power capital construction project site operation safety control device
Technical Field
The utility model relates to an electric power capital construction engineering technical field specifically is an electric power capital construction engineering site operation safety control device.
Background
The electric power infrastructure is the construction of electric power infrastructure, and along with the development of society, the gradual increase of power consumption needs, the construction of electric power infrastructure is more and more frequent, when carrying out the construction to electric power infrastructure project, often needs to carry out safety education and management to constructor.
However, the height of the display screen is inconvenient to adjust by the existing construction safety management device, so that the display screen is suitable for different construction sites, and the content displayed on the display screen is easily influenced due to more dust on the construction sites.
Based on this, the utility model designs an electric power capital construction engineering site operation safety control device is in order to solve above-mentioned problem.

Referring to fig. 1 to 4, the utility model provides a technical solution of a safety management device for electric power infrastructure construction site construction: comprises a base 1, two adjusting rods 2 penetrate through the upper end of the base 1, the outer walls of the two adjusting rods 2 are respectively screwed with a threaded sleeve 5, a mounting plate 6 is fixedly arranged between the two threaded sleeves 5, and the front end of the mounting plate 6 is fixedly provided with a display screen 7, the lower ends of the two adjusting rods 2 are both fixedly provided with round cakes 15, and the two round cakes 15 are rotatably connected inside a rotating groove arranged on the inner wall of the lower end of the base 1, belt pulleys 16 are fixedly arranged at the positions of the outer walls of the two adjusting rods 2 close to the lower end, a belt is arranged between the two belt pulleys 16, a first motor 10 is fixedly arranged on the inner wall of one side of the base 1, and a first bevel gear 13 is fixedly installed at one side of the first motor 10 through a rotating shaft, a second bevel gear 14 is fixedly installed at the outer wall of one of the two adjusting rods 2, and the first bevel gear 13 is engaged with the second bevel gear 14.
The inner part of the mounting plate 6 is provided with a cavity 3, the front end of the mounting plate 6 is provided with a slot 21 communicated with the cavity 3, and a second motor 12 is fixedly arranged on the inner wall of one side of the cavity 3, one end of a screw rod 4 is fixedly arranged on one side of the second motor 12, the other end of the screw rod 4 is rotationally connected with the inner wall of the cavity 3, the outer wall of the screw rod 4 is movably provided with a nut block 11, and the front end of the nut block 11 is fixedly provided with a connecting block 17, the connecting block 17 is positioned inside the slot 21, the front end of the connecting block 17 is fixedly provided with a brush plate 18, the positions of the rear end of the brush plate 18 close to the upper end and the lower end are both fixedly provided with a limiting block 19, and two limiting blocks 19 are respectively connected in the limiting grooves 8 formed in the outer walls of the upper end and the lower end of the mounting plate 6 in a sliding manner, the display screen 7 and the front end of the mounting plate 6 are positioned on the same vertical plane, and the brush on the brush plate 18 is attached to the display screen 7.
The upper end of mounting panel 6 has shielding plate 9 through two bracing piece fixed mounting, and base 1's inside is provided with battery 20, and first motor 10, second motor 12 and display screen 7 all with battery 20 electric connection, and base 1's lower extreme is provided with four universal wheels, and one side of four universal wheels all is provided with the hasp, and the universal wheel can be locked to the hasp.
One specific application of this embodiment is: when the cleaning device is used, the power supply of the first motor 10 is switched on, the first motor 10 is controlled by a forward and reverse switch to drive the bevel gears to rotate forward and reverse, the first bevel gear 13 drives the second bevel gear 14 to rotate, the second bevel gear 14 drives the adjusting rods 2 to rotate, the two belt pulleys 16 and the belt can drive the two adjusting rods 2 to rotate, the adjusting rods 2 are in threaded connection with the threaded sleeve 5, so that the display screen 7 can be driven to adjust the height, the content related to field construction safety management can be displayed on the display screen 7, the second motor 12 can drive the screw rod 4 to rotate by switching on the power supply of the second motor 12, the second motor 12 is controlled by the forward and reverse switch to drive the screw rod 4 to rotate forward and reverse, the screw rod 4 drives the nut block 11 to move, the nut block 11 drives the brush plate 18 to move through the connecting block 17, the brush plate 18 is attached to the display screen 7, wherein, cake 15 and rotation groove can carry on spacingly to adjusting lever 2 to be convenient for adjust the rotation of pole 2, two stopper 19 remove in the inside of two spacing grooves 8, can be convenient for brush board 18's removal, and be convenient for brush hair on the brush board 18 and the laminating of display screen 7, and shielding plate 9 can shelter from the rainwater of rainy day, and the universal wheel is convenient for the device's removal.
